How Far is Tishomingo from Oklahoma City in Miles?
The distance between Tishomingo and Oklahoma City is approximately 130 miles. This distance can vary slightly depending on the route taken. The most common way to travel between these two locations is via Interstate 35, which offers a direct and efficient route. The journey typically takes around 2 hours, making it a manageable drive for both locals and visitors alike.
What Are the Best Routes to Take?
Travelers have a few options when it comes to routes from Oklahoma City to Tishomingo. The recommended route is to take I-35 South, which is the most straightforward and quickest path. Here’s a brief overview of the routes:
- **I-35 South**: The fastest route, taking about 2 hours.
- **Highway 77**: A scenic alternative that may take longer but offers beautiful views.
- **Local Roads**: For those looking to explore small towns and local attractions along the way.

What Are Some Attractions in Tishomingo?
Once you arrive in Tishomingo, you’ll find a wealth of attractions to explore:
- **Chickasaw National Recreation Area**: Offers hiking, fishing, and picnicking opportunities.
- **Tishomingo National Fish Hatchery**: A unique place to learn about local aquatic life.
- **Historic Downtown**: Filled with charming shops, local eateries, and historical markers.
